I thiught standard boost was 0.7, over boost to 0.9 then drop to 0.7 again? I thought 0.5 was base boost only? Yeah that's most likely what it's supposed to do (when it's working properly!) Definitely doesn't go to 1.2bar. On the standard map, engine limiter is set to cut in at 1bar! That whole 1.2bar overboost thing applies to 20V's only. Anyway. I mapped my own ecu, so I haven't used a Dink's chip. But everyone seems to rate them. So if your not into big mods then get Dink's Chip and a MBC and be a happy chappy!

Hi m8, Nice one for finding it, but to be honest there's not alot you can do o really clean it properly as its a totally sealed unit:( All i did was spray WD40 in both of the bottom pipes, until it came out the opposite pipe,and sprayed loads in the top pipe and leave it for half an hour to soak in. I don't think theres alot to do to clean these, cos once's the springs gone its gone! Maybe better to use a carb cleaner or something with a little bit more pressure behind it, made it boost more but not for long!! But if you've got a boost guage i think its worth spending £15as i've justdone, and getting a Manual Boost Controller and completely by-passing the EBV because it's notoriously rubbish!! Plus do you still have the standard dump valve as this is plastic and prone to leak?.... Sorry can't be more help.... STARION88 mate if you want to tune the 16vt safely and reliable and no offence to jim here but there is me and saint and begbie who have 16vts and have done for a few years, you know my car is 110% mean and the mods and costs ive gone through.
on the dink chip and the standard smic you can use 1.2bar just watch your temp gauge as the increased fueling and heat from the turbo can cause the car to overheat which is bad for power and the engine ie: the head gasket.
fitting a fmic will stop this ugly overheating or fitting a pace smic kit which are very good at keeping the charge temps down.
just be safe man and i cant wait to see another beuty of a 16vt on the roads as were a dying bread.
msn me man if you need any advice or post on here we will get you all tuned up in no time.
and just to add the standard EBV (pierburg valve) is appauling to say the least i have removed my dawes today and omg the power loss is crazy and the boost take a day to kick in ok not a day but a clean 500revs more and not as quick to full boost,

stage 1 dink chip
parts needed
cold plugs fuel pump woring mod ebv or mbc 1.2 bar
stage 2 chip
parts needed
3 bar fpr walbro pump part number ITP258 cold plugs ebv or mbc or a electronic boost controller hybrid turbo ( A/R 0.42/.48 trim55 or Trim60 ) fmic 2.75-3 inch exhaust spesso head gasket ( mainly for running 1.5 bar )

Jim, Heres the link for the wiring mod, just finished it on mine today; http://coupe.v666.co.uk/Guides.htmAs for the EBV, you leave it attached to your rad with the electrical connector connected. The two bottom pipes you attach to the mbv valve as shown in the instructions that come with it:) As for the top one i just blanked it off by putting a PTFE tape covered bolt into it so it wouldn't cause a boost leak. I bought this R-spec one along with one of there dump valves which sounds awesome! http://cgi.ebay.co.uk/MANUAL-BOOST-CONTR...A1%7C240%3A1318I know it says for a supra but its universal...
